The Microsoft C# 2008 Wrox Box includes: Professional C# 2008 (ISBN: 9780470191378) – The bestselling Professional C# 2008 prepares developers to program in C#, and it provides the necessary background information on how the .NET architecture works. It provides examples of applications that use a variety of related technologies, including database access, dynamic web pages, advanced graphics, and directory access. The book starts with a tutorial on C# 2008, and moves on to far more advanced topics including LINQ, add–ins, and much more! C# 2008 Programmer s Reference (ISBN: 9780470285817) – This book provides all C# programmers with a concise and thorough reference on all aspects of the language. Each chapter contains detailed code samples that provides a quick and easy way to understand the key concepts covered. Whether C# developers are looking to learn the latest features of C# 2008, or they want a refresher of easily forgotten details, this book is an ideal resource and reference. C# Design and Development (ISBN: 9780470415962) – C# Design and Development helps developers create better applications by demonstrating techniques for writing code that is more consistent and has fewer errors. The book looks at a number of design strategies that are especially suited for C# code. Not every application can use the same design strategy, so it s important for this book to discuss a number of them. Using this approach helps developers hone the application approach to match particular requirements. In addition, the book discusses methods for writing the application using less code. This book promises to make developers more efficient, and allows them to improve the reliability and security of their code, which then translates into less user frustration, lower support costs, and fewer problems such as data loss. .NET Domain–Driven Design with C# Problem Design Solution (ISBN: 9780470147566) This is the first technical title of its kind and is a revolutionary book for the object oriented developer. It is a test driven book that takes the reader through the intense process of building a real–world application using Domain–Driven Design implemented in C# (.NET). The reader is introduced to a business domain of a real–world Construction Administration application for an architecture firm. The application is a critical, legacy MS Access application that has outgrown MS Access and is ready to become a full–fledged enterprise application. The domain is modeled out via whiteboard sketches, and the application is built using C#, ASP.NET, AJAX.NET, and other Microsoft technologies and best practices. The main focus of the book is on the domain object model and the supporting framework that is being built to support that object model.
